> I'm trying to build vim5.5.  The build failed when trying to link with
> libcurses.a because of a lack of _ctype_.  This is apparently because I'm
> using a binary version of ncurses I pulled off franken.de which was built
> against a snapshot which didn't need _ctype_.  So, I tried to rebuild
> ncurses to fix the _ctype_ problem.  But I ran into a problem with the
> install:
> > ../././man/../mkinstalldirs /blah/target/man
>   ../././man/../../././man/../mkinstalldirs: Can't open ...
> 
> You can see that the program name has been screwed up by bash.  Should I
> install a snapshot more recent that 1/15/99 to fix this problem?  
> 

A newer snapshot will fix the _ctype_ problem if you install the cygwin-inst
tarball.  It used to be __ctype and was changed since 1/15/99.
